This Capstone research focuses on the social problem of gender-based violence in the food system, examining its hidden forms. The main conceptual frameworks used in this research are gender and violence, which includes both direct and hidden forms of violence. My overall research question asks, what are the hidden forms of gender-based violence in the food system? To answer this question, I conducted a content analysis of literature relevant to gender-based violence in the food system. Research findings document hidden forms of violence throughout the food system, which are evident in the advertising industry, retail stores, restaurants, supermarkets, households, food production, government, and farms. Overall, I conclude that hidden forms of violence exist all around us and occur in front of our eyes, but we cannot distinguish them because they are normalized to the point that they are unrecognizable. To create more socially just food systems and society, it is essential to acknowledge and confront the hidden forms of gender violence.
